TMUTARAKAN: temp. Mstislav Vladimirovich, ca. 988-1035, AR miliaresion (1.05g), Babaev type IIIa-2, imitating the Byzantine miliaresion of Basil II and Constantine VIII (976-1025), two crowned busts, large ornate cross between / many little squares, each in place of a Greek letter of the Byzantine prototype, superb example, extremely rare in this quality, choice EF, RRR.
